Output 4269d7e0879304d1e536e28db2e1d38a73b18e8e7b48ec3591e9ab5f707938c2:1

value
12480515
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7986fea8dab54f97a1dd276998f1a56d8de42854 OP_EQUAL
address
3CmbQMbQsYjHofWkUkw1vnUgCFUeTD82Df
transaction
4269d7e0879304d1e536e28db2e1d38a73b18e8e7b48ec3591e9ab5f707938c2
confirmations
413986
spent
true